Subject: mtd: spi-nor: Extend the SR Read Back test
Git-commit: 4da11da15a7cc56432a92ee47748c95cf29dbe3d
Patch-mainline: v5.5-rc1
References: jsc#SLE-14214 jsc#SLE-16606

Test that all the bits from Status Register 1 and Status Register 2
were written correctly.
